Having bellowed enthusiastically for two decades, this chorus, comprised largely of gay men, has earned itself a beloved spot in the hearts of Seattle concertgoers. The holiday show is an annual favorite, with campy Gregorian chant performances and a lovely routine done with phosphorescent gloved hands signing in the dark. The group has commissioned music, including a piece inspired by Armistead Maupin's Tales of the City books, but most often the concerts combine the humorous with the poignant, the unusual with the familiar. These days their concerts, held in March, May and December, are generally performed at Benaroya Hall.
